Manchester United (England) announced earlier this month
that an agreement had been reached with Borussia Dortmund (Germany) for the
transfer of talented Japanese midfielder Shinji Kagawa.
I was impressed when I read that the club offered him the
Number 7 shirt which was made famous by the likes of Eric Cantona, David
Beckham, Cristiano Ronaldo and was worn by Michael Owen last season but the
midfielder turned down the offer as he wants to prove himself before taking
such honour.
This proves that this young man is just out to play the
football game we all love and would rather humbly grow into such a stature.
He was quoted as saying “I’ve just joined the team and haven’t accomplished anything yet. I want to make a name for myself at United on my own terms”. He further stated that it is an exciting time for him and he can’t wait to meet his team and start playing.
